Transaction e52bf1010dbc2c57a25a7bbcc3c55f38010710930244eca2ec3b45de33df9a40
1 Input
1 Output
-
e52bf1010dbc2c57a25a7bbcc3c55f38010710930244eca2ec3b45de33df9a40:0
- value
- 650912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cc797dfeaef90e49c7e31a2da6e41e3ca769dc5 OP_EQUAL
- address
- 3BcC1F85AYAY52XSspDJ666VmbpFdTxozK